Closed per1234 closed 1 year ago
Patch and project coverage have no change.
Comparison is base (
d8e967b
) 42.54% compared to head (7814917
) 42.54%.
:umbrella: View full report in Codecov by Sentry.
:loudspeaker: Do you have feedback about the report comment? Let us know in this issue.
Arduino tooling projects use a standardized infrastructure. A centralized collection of reusable infrastructure assets is maintained in a dedicated repository:
https://github.com/arduino/tooling-project-assets
Since the time this project's infrastructure was installed, some advancements have been made in the upstream "template" assets.
One such advancement was the update of the source URL for the taskfile JSON schema. It was necessary to pull that change into this repository to fix the spurious failure of the "Check Taskfiles" workflow runs:
https://github.com/arduino/libraries-repository-engine/actions/runs/5584881310/jobs/10206876396#step:5:11
While I was at it, I did a comprehensive sync of the project's infrastructure, bringing it up to date with the state of the art upstream assets. See the individual commit messages for explanations of the reasons for the various changes this introduced.
The workflow runs triggered by this PR will provide a basic validation of most of the changes. Unlike the rest of the workflows, the "Release" workflow is not triggered by the submission of a PR, so I did a demonstration release in my fork using the workflow with the changes that are proposed here: